Class SecurityAwareTransformerFactory<E,R>
- java.lang.Object
-
- org.apache.ignite.internal.processors.security.AbstractSecurityAwareExternalizable<javax.cache.configuration.Factory<IgniteClosure<E,R>>>
-
- org.apache.ignite.internal.processors.cache.query.continuous.SecurityAwareTransformerFactory<E,R>
-
- All Implemented Interfaces:
Externalizable,Serializable,javax.cache.configuration.Factory<IgniteClosure<E,R>>,GridInternalWrapper<javax.cache.configuration.Factory<IgniteClosure<E,R>>>
public class SecurityAwareTransformerFactory<E,R> extends AbstractSecurityAwareExternalizable<javax.cache.configuration.Factory<IgniteClosure<E,R>>> implements javax.cache.configuration.Factory<IgniteClosure<E,R>>
Security aware transformer factory.- See Also:
- Serialized Form
-
-
Field Summary
-
Fields inherited from class org.apache.ignite.internal.processors.security.AbstractSecurityAwareExternalizable
ignite, original, subjectId
-
-
Constructor Summary
Constructors Constructor Description SecurityAwareTransformerFactory()Default constructor.SecurityAwareTransformerFactory(UUID subjectId, javax.cache.configuration.Factory<IgniteClosure<E,R>> original)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description IgniteClosure<E,R>create()-
Methods inherited from class org.apache.ignite.internal.processors.security.AbstractSecurityAwareExternalizable
logAccessDeniedMessage, readExternal, userObject, writeExternal
-
-
-
-
Constructor Detail
-
SecurityAwareTransformerFactory
public SecurityAwareTransformerFactory()
Default constructor.
-
SecurityAwareTransformerFactory
public SecurityAwareTransformerFactory(UUID subjectId, javax.cache.configuration.Factory<IgniteClosure<E,R>> original)
- Parameters:
subjectId- Security subject id.original- Original factory.
-
-
Method Detail
-
create
public IgniteClosure<E,R> create()
- Specified by:
createin interfacejavax.cache.configuration.Factory<E>
-
-